The Pros of Adjustable Beds

Adjustable beds come with a host of advantages that can significantly enhance your sleep quality and overall comfort. From improved blood circulation to a variety of massage options, these beds offer numerous benefits that cater to your individual needs. Let’s take a closer look at the positive aspects of adjustable beds:

  1. Better Blood Circulation: Adjustable beds allow you to elevate your legs or upper body, promoting optimal blood flow throughout your body. This can help reduce swelling, ease muscle tension, and enhance overall circulation, leading to a more restful sleep.
  2. Pain Relief: Whether you suffer from back pain, joint discomfort, or muscle aches, adjustable beds provide targeted support by allowing you to adjust the position of your mattress. This can alleviate pressure points, reduce strain on your muscles and joints, and provide a more comfortable sleeping surface.
  3. Assistance with Health Conditions: If you have health conditions such as asthma or acid reflux, adjustable beds can provide relief by allowing you to elevate the upper body. This position helps minimize discomfort, facilitate better breathing, and reduce symptoms associated with these conditions.
  4. Added Convenience and Independence: For individuals with mobility issues, adjustable beds offer added convenience and independence. With just a touch of a button, you can easily adjust the bed’s position without the need for assistance, allowing you to find the most comfortable sleeping or sitting position for your needs.
  5. Massage Options and Variety of Sizes: Many adjustable beds come equipped with massage features, allowing you to enjoy a soothing massage whenever you desire. Additionally, these beds come in a wide variety of sizes, ensuring that you can find the perfect fit for your bedroom and personal preference.

Adjustable beds can be particularly beneficial for individuals with health conditions such as asthma or acid reflux, as they allow for easy adjustment to find a comfortable sleeping position. By elevating the upper body, adjustable beds can help alleviate symptoms and improve overall sleep quality.

For individuals with asthma, sleeping with the head and upper body elevated can help reduce nighttime coughing and wheezing. This position helps to open up the airways, allowing for easier breathing and minimizing discomfort. Adjustable beds provide the flexibility to find the optimal elevation that suits each individual’s needs, promoting better respiratory function and a more restful night’s sleep.

Similarly, individuals suffering from acid reflux can find relief with adjustable beds. By elevating the upper body, the effects of acid reflux are reduced as gravity helps to keep stomach acid from flowing back up into the esophagus. This can alleviate symptoms such as heartburn, regurgitation, and coughing during sleep. Adjustable beds offer the ability to find the ideal angle that provides the most relief, allowing individuals to sleep comfortably and uninterrupted.

Potential Drawbacks of Adjustable Beds

While adjustable beds offer numerous benefits, it’s essential to consider the potential downsides before making a purchase decision. One significant drawback is the cost. Adjustable beds tend to be more expensive compared to traditional beds. The advanced mechanisms and additional features drive up the price, making them less affordable for some individuals.

Maintenance is another factor to consider. Adjustable beds require regular upkeep to ensure their smooth operation. The motors and moving parts may need occasional servicing, which can incur additional costs over time. Additionally, these beds can be noisy when adjusting positions, potentially disturbing your sleep or that of your sleep partner.

Another drawback is the weight of adjustable beds. Due to their mechanical components, the beds can be significantly heavier compared to regular beds. This can pose challenges when moving or rearranging the bedroom furniture. It’s important to factor in the weight of the bed when considering installation and future mobility needs.

Furthermore, adjustable beds often require specialized sheets that fit the specific dimensions and contours of the mattress. These sheets can be more expensive and may be less readily available than standard bed linens. It’s important to ensure you have access to suitable bedding options to maintain both the comfort and aesthetics of your adjustable bed.

Maintenance, Noise, and Unique Sheets

Adjustable beds may require higher maintenance and can produce noise during adjustments, and it’s important to keep in mind that they require specialized sheets for a proper fit. While these aspects may be seen as drawbacks, they can be managed with the right approach.

When it comes to maintenance, adjustable beds may require more attention compared to traditional beds. The moving parts and mechanisms of adjustable beds may need periodic lubrication and inspection to ensure smooth functioning. Regular cleaning and dusting of the bed frame and mattress are also recommended. However, these maintenance tasks are relatively simple and can be easily incorporated into your routine, ensuring that your adjustable bed remains in good condition for years to come.

Another factor to consider is the potential noise that adjustable beds may produce during adjustments. The motors and mechanisms used to raise and lower the bed can create some sound, especially in older or lower-quality models. However, modern adjustable beds are designed with noise reduction features, minimizing any disruptions during use. It’s advisable to choose a reputable brand and read customer reviews to find a model that offers quiet operation, ensuring a peaceful sleep environment.

One unique consideration for adjustable beds is the need for specialized sheets that fit the adjustable mattress properly. Since the mattress can be adjusted to different positions, regular fitted sheets may not stay in place. This can lead to discomfort and frustration as the sheets continuously come undone. To avoid this, it is recommended to invest in sheets specifically designed for adjustable beds. These sheets have special features such as elastic corners or adjustable straps that keep them securely in place, allowing you to enjoy the full range of motion offered by your adjustable bed without any disruption to your sleep.
